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
40 99916 18003031000
9289 859674 7681663563
9289 859674 7681663563
750024448 3093 7959
All about undefined
Interested in learning more?
9289 859674 7681663563
750024448 3093 7959
See more
205907920 93563605713
45755207 692 6241 843 011
See more
62 7739
082 25125163610 82 7159 5955541
See more